Can you walk through Ascot Racecourse?
Did you know that you can go walking on The Heath at Ascot Racecourse during non-race days (click here for race day information). The Heath is a 1.7 mile circular walk which is flat and also home to Royal Ascot Cricket Club.
30 related questions foundIs Ascot Heath open?
The Heath is open for members of the public to enjoy year-round (with some event day restrictions). A Heath pass is required by local residents should they wish to use the Heath during the hours of racing (no Heath Pass is required at Royal Ascot).
How long is Ascot Racecourse?
The round course at Ascot is a right-handed galloping track, coming in at slightly over 1m6f in length with a run in of two and a half furlongs.
Is there a dress code for Ascot?
Dresses and skirts should be of modest length defined as falling just above the knee or longer. Dresses and tops should have straps of one inch or greater. Strapless, off the shoulder, halter neck and spaghetti straps are not permitted. Dresses and tops with sheer straps and sleeves are also not permitted.

Can you take alcohol to Ascot?
Alcohol at Royal Ascot
To embrace the celebratory nature of Royal Ascot, each customer (over the age of 18) is permitted to bring with them one regular bottle of sparkling wine or champagne per person, with the exception of the Dubai Duty Free Shergar Cup when no alcohol is permitted to be brought on site.
Do men have to wear a top hat at Ascot?
Gentlemen are kindly reminded that it is a requirement to wear either black, grey or navy morning dress which must include: A waistcoat and tie (no cravats or bow ties) A black or grey top hat.
Do you have to wear a hat to Royal Ascot?
1. A hat, headpiece or fascinator should be worn at all times. 2. Strapless dresses and tops are not permitted.

Where did ascots come from?
The ascot originated during the later part of the 19th century in Britain. It is named after the exclusive horserace “The Royal Ascot” - an event at which men were required to wear this type of tie in combination with a tailcoat jacket (also known as morning coat).
